Entry Requirements for Middlesbrough College Health and Social Care Level 3

If you're considering enrolling in the Health and Social Care Level 3 course at Middlesbrough College, you'll need to meet certain entry requirements to be eligible for admission. Here's what you need to know:

Qualification Requirements
GCSEs You will need a minimum of 5 GCSEs at grades 9-4 (A*-C), including English and Maths.
Other Qualifications Equivalent qualifications such as BTEC Level 2 in Health and Social Care or relevant work experience may also be considered.
Interview You may be required to attend an interview to assess your suitability for the course.

It's important to note that meeting the minimum entry requirements does not guarantee a place on the course, as places are competitive and subject to availability.
